Controls
How To Play
Controls stay visible so players can start immediately.
Desktop Controls
- Click anywhere on the play area to move the pink player to that position.
- Alternatively use the arrow keys or A and D to move left and right for finer control.
- Spacebar may be used to pause if supported by the platform.
Mobile Controls
- Tap the screen where you want the pink player to move.
- Hold and drag to move continuously across the play area.
- Play in portrait or landscape; touch is fully supported.
Fruit Hunter is a fast HTML5 arcade clicker where you control a pink character racing to collect falling fruits while a blue rival tries to steal them. The core goal is simple: gather as many fruits as you can to raise your score while preventing the opponent from grabbing them. If the rival collects a fruit, your score can drop, so fast movement and smart timing matter.
Gameplay is immediate and easy to learn. Click or tap to move your player across the 2D playfield. Fruits appear at random points and move into play. You must position your character to intercept and collect fruits before the rival reaches them. The game rewards quick reactions, good positioning, and repeated play to improve your best score.
